Main Base: The Land (business office and bachelor quarters)
Alternate Residence: The Sky (official von Scheidten family residence)
Name: The Honorable Dionysius von Scheidten
Goes by: Mister von Scheidten
Role: Citizen; Financial Backer/Investor

Character Pitch: Dionysius and Valentin, twin brothers orphaned at age 6, were taken in by their grandparents, Baron Quirinus von Scheidten and his wife Sarah. Raised from birth in an elite anachronistic environment they are sole heirs to the Baron's wealth as well as having their own considerable independent fortunes.

Almost identical in looks, the twins are opposite in temperament. While the gentle, kind-natured Valentin takes after their deceased father, Dionysius seems to have the temperament of their dead mother--a Russian beauty with the face of an angel and the soul of a she-devil. (Madness is rumored to have run rampant in her family.) Dionysius seems to find almost everyone except family and their retainers unbearably lacking and irritating, holding them at arm's length with a demeanor that ranges from glacial to volcanic.

Why are they in the Golden City?

The old Baron turned his back on society after young Valentin proposed to the girl he loved and was thrown out by her parents, who sneered that the von Scheidtens were "grasping parvenus--nothing better than robber barons!" (Since the von Scheidtens did not rise to prominence until the late Middle Ages.) Furious, the Baron vowed to seek a better, more open-ended life for his grandsons. Having heard about the Golden City from a friend and having a fascination for tinkering and inventions, the old man happily set up as an investor there, soon becoming known for his fair dealings and business acumen.

Initially, upon arriving in the Golden City, the two brothers were frequently seen in each other's company. However, these last few years it has become quite rare to glimpse them together.

Increasingly, Valentin's delicate health keeps him sequestered at the Baron's imposing residence in the Sky (he enjoys calligraphy and flower arranging on his better days). Dionysius, however, trained to become the Baron's business partner. Surprisingly, Dionysius seems to enjoy the work and is doing well at the firm, Bright Horizons, which is welcome news to his family. However, his anxious grandparents are still waiting for the day when he will bring a friend (or sweetheart!) home for dinner.

Having had his fill of elitist Sky-dweller society and marriage-minded individuals, the irascible Dionysius subsequently acquired an independent residence on the Land, purchasing a building for renovation, adjacent to the office. Slowly, he is beginning to look less like a relic of his grandfather's era. Notably, he has become more careless in attire and his bachelor quarters are in dire need of organization. Plus his cooking is atrocious. Reluctantly, he must look to hiring a servant or two.

Suddenly there arise sordid rumors of a sadistic criminal nicknamed the White Snake, a human trafficker who specializes in tender young flesh, and is purportedly tall, thin, pale, and well-favored. "Speaks like a gentleman," it is noted.

"If I had a silver for every rumor about a 'fair-haired' criminal in this city…" sneered Dionysius, crumpling the flyer which an avid busybody had brought to show him and throwing it after the fleeing rumormonger. "Keep yourself and such damnable trash out of this office, you old bag of wind, or it'll be the worse for you!"

Appearance / Comportment: Currently 25 years of age. Dionysius (and his twin brother Valentin) inherited the looks of their mother--a Russian ballerina who looked made of glass, but who could arm-wrestle a man twice her size. Dionysius has long white-blonde hair, pale smooth skin, and eye color of a crystalline gray-blue. He is 6 ft. tall, graceful, slim of build, but sleekly muscled. He possesses a cold feline beauty and has a low melodic voice which often descends into harsh tones. His demeanor with strangers is often detached, haughty, suspicious, or combative. Born under the sign of Scorpio.

NPC - The White Snake
Role: Criminal
Main Base: Unknown
The Rumors:

Criminality of one sort or the other has always run rampant among the poor and desperate and thus hardly makes for astonishing news in the Golden City.

However, suddenly there are hushed stories of a sadistic criminal nicknamed "the White Snake," a depraved and slithery fellow with unsavory predilections who specializes in the human trafficking of young flesh. (It's whispered that he keeps the finest morsels for himself until they grow stale.) Anything above the age of 16 is old meat, very old meat.

Still, they say no one of any age should be so foolish as to feel secure, as he and his two henchmen have often left a trail of blood as they swagger in, taking what they want, come hell or high water, before stealthily gliding away, leaving no clues.

So far most sightings reportedly place the White Snake in Pariah Bay and the Underground, but isn't it just a matter of time until he casts his net wider? (Oh, not the Floaters of course. Even he wouldn't have the nerve! Would he?)

Purportedly tall, thin, pale-skinned, and well-favored with ash-white hair.

Main Base: The Sky (Baron von Scheidten's family residence)
Name: The Honorable Valentin von Scheidten
Role: Citizen (and Ornament to Society)​

Character Pitch: Valentin and his twin brother Dionysius arrived in the Golden City in their mid-teens under the aegis of their grandparents when the Baron, fascinated by tinkerers and inventors, decided to become a financial backer for a choice few after Valentin's "unfortunate incident" (as Grandmother called it).

It was a shock moving from a tiny aristocratic and anachronistic society, bound with chains forged in a past century, to the freedom and mayhem of the Golden City. A happy shock. Sheltered and cosseted, the always-popular Valentin felt his whole world to be collapsing after being rejected by one of the most important families in their elite circle. Not just he and his brother, but his dead parents and Grandfather and Grandmother were deemed to have bad blood!

But now he knew that world had been a shallow lie. And though he missed Elaine and some of his old friends, he was on the whole, glad for the unfortunate incident.

"Mad, bad, and dangerous to know" brother Dionysius had taken it hard as was his wont. (Some day, Dionysius was going to turn himself inside-out with his brooding and find real trouble.)

But Valentin flourished. There was so much to see, so much to learn. With his beautiful manners and accommodating temperament, he was liked (or at least tolerated) everywhere he went, making new acquaintances under the oddest of circumstances.

A vision formed. Valentin started to plan his future.

Then to everyone's alarm, his often delicate health started to deteriorate rapidly.

Now, sadly, Valentin is confined to the Baron's imposing residence in the Sky—where he practices calligraphy and flower-arranging on his better days. (The nature of the malady is not clear to the Baron, but apparently the doctor knows his business, since Valentin always feels so much better after his visits. For a few days, at least.)

Valentin's company is still much in demand among Sky society, but he is not well enough to deal with visitors. Not being mechanical-minded, it was a while before he gave in to the idea of ordering and utilizing custom-made automatons as go-betweens with his admirers in the Sky, receiving and sending trinkets, poems, and personal notes. Now he quite enjoys arranging the wardrobes of his mechanical attendants and having them perform their little tasks.

Dionysius, who has taken up residence on the Land adjacent to the Baron's workplace, recently paid Valentin a visit, bringing him the local news and gossip and mentioning the rumors of a criminal nicknamed the White Snake.

"Horrible," cried Valentin in agitation. "The poor children! Do you think it can be true?" He coughed delicately into a white lace handkerchief for a few moments, while his brother politely averted his gaze. "And did someone really suggest that this … evil Snake … might be a relation of ours? I don't think I can bear it! Those Cloak people must DO something about this!"

Appearance / comportment: Currently 25 years of age, the frail-looking Valentin has long, white-blonde hair, pale skin, and eye color of a crystalline gray-blue. He is 6 ft. tall, willowy, and light-footed, with the grace of a dancer. He has a sweet melodic voice and a gracious demeanor. First-born, under the sign of Libra (his brother Dionysius arrived a short while afterwards under the rulership of Scorpio).​
